''Twenty Centuries of English History'' is a comprehensive book written by James Richard Joy in 1898. The book provides an in-depth account of the history of England from the Roman invasion to the end of the 19th century. It covers all the significant events, major personalities, and political and social developments that shaped the English nation over the centuries. The book is divided into twenty chapters, each covering a century of English history. The author presents the historical facts in a chronological order, starting with the Roman conquest of Britain in 43 AD and ending with the Victorian era. The book covers the Anglo-Saxon period, the Norman Conquest, the Plantagenet dynasty, the Tudor and Stuart eras, the Georgian era, and the Victorian era. The author provides a detailed analysis of the political, social, and economic changes that occurred during each period. He describes the important battles, wars, and conflicts that shaped the nation’s history, such as the Battle of Hastings, the Hundred Years’ War, the English Civil War, and the Napoleonic Wars. The book also discusses the significant cultural and intellectual developments that occurred during each period, including the Renaissance, the Enlightenment, and the Industrial Revolution. The author also provides biographical sketches of the major figures who played a significant role in English history, including kings, queens, politicians, and writers. Overall, ''Twenty Centuries of English History'' is a highly informative and comprehensive book that provides a detailed account of the history of England.
